Athletics Director - Higher Ed. develops strategies and plans for university athletics department, including intramural, intercollegiate, and recreation athletics. Is responsible for fundraising, publicity, ticket pricing and distribution, and purchase of new equipment. Being an Athletics Director - Higher Ed. ensures compliance with all federal, divisional and university athletics regulations. Requires a bachelor's degree in the related area. Additionally, Athletics Director - Higher Ed. typically reports to a top executive officer. The Athletics Director - Higher Ed. manages a departmental function within a broader corporate function. Develops major goals to support broad functional objectives. Approves policies developed within various sub-functions and departments. Comprehensive knowledge of the overall departmental function. To be an Athletics Director - Higher Ed. typically requires 8+ years of managerial exper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

SUPERVISORY CONTROLS
The President or the president's designee assigns work in terms of department goals and objectives. The supervisor reviews work through conferences, reports, and observation of department activities.
GUIDELINES
Guidelines include NCAA rules, University System of Georgia policies, and university policies and procedures. These guidelines require judgment, selection and interpretation in application. This position develops department guidelines.

SUPERVISORY AND MANAGEMENT RESPONSIBILITY
This position has direct supervision over Coordinator of Student Success/SWA (1), Director of Sports Information (1), Athletic Trainer (1), Recreational Activities Coordinator & Head Tennis Coach (1), Head Women's Basketball Coach (1), Head Men's Basketball Coach (1), Head Men's and Women's Cross Country & Track & Field Coach (1), Men's and Women's Volleyball Coach (1), Softball Coach (1), and Head Football Coach (1).
